About S. Dubrou

S. Dubrou is a scholar working on Microbiology, Endocrinology, Small Animals, Infectious Diseases and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is, having authored 19 papers that have together received 891 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Legionella and Acanthamoeba research (6 papers),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(6 papers),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(6 papers), Viral Infections and Immunology Research (4 papers), Infectious Diseases and Mycology (3 papers), Water Treatment and Disinfection (3 papers), Hepatitis Viruses Studies and Epidemiology (2 papers) and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ology (215 citations), Infectious Diseases (362 citations), Small Animals (112 citations), Microbiology (9 citations) and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is (159 citations). S. Dubrou has collaborated with scholars based in France, Mali and Morocco. Frequent co-authors include J.P. Duguet, N. Dumoutier, Antoine Montiel, J Maréchal, Jean-Claude Prévôt, H. Kopecká, J. M. López-Pila, Bruno Lina, Nicolas Lévêque and D Lévy-Brühl. Their work appears in journals such as Applied and Environmental Microbiology, Water Science & Technology, Journal of Clinical Microbiology, Eurosurveillance and Research in Microbiology.
